Output 2c63b8a323d1b5c1979bfd029a6a5ac3c6a2db913ca3753e561306aaaa6f7ab4:0

value
3996300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3244f87078ef39d74ec3daedfd6a15fb0b77a8a5 OP_EQUAL
address
36GpLHcf2ZceBkaYff7xtQrrR4U3HuAkj4
transaction
2c63b8a323d1b5c1979bfd029a6a5ac3c6a2db913ca3753e561306aaaa6f7ab4